Baddest by Cher Lloyd, Imanbek is a bass-heavy, groove-locked Dance track at 100 BPM with moderate drive and strong groove. At 45% energy, it works as a mid-set sustainer — enough momentum to keep the floor moving.
Released 7 May 2021 · 2:31 · 41% mood · -11 dB loudness
The feel
The bass weight is the story here — 86% puts it in the top tier of the catalog. Lead with it.
Where it lives in a set
45% energy places it in the build — the stretch where you're winning the floor, not rewarding it yet.
100 BPM — squarely in dance territory, mixable within roughly 95–105 BPM without pitch artefacts.
B Minor — 10A on the Camelot wheel. Harmonically compatible with 10B, 9A and 11A.
Tracks in 10A, 10B, 9A or 11A between ~95–105 BPM.
Groove sustainer — 45% energy with strong groove keeps momentum without forcing the energy up. Ideal in the stretches between peaks.
